Christopher Piper Wines
Christopher Piper Wines was established in 1979 by Chris Piper (Chairman) after working as a wine-maker in Beaujolais.
In 1980 he was joined by his old friend John Earle (Managing Director) and the business was incorporated. From those early days when the two friends did virtually everything, from wine buying to selling, packing and delivering, the company has grown to become one of the West of England's best known independent wine merchants.
The philosophy with which Chris Piper and John Earle started their business is still enshrined in the company's ethic: top quality products backed by top quality service. Although their principal business is the supply of top quality wine to independent hotels, restaurants and pubs throughout the South of England they have an ever-increasing number of private customers. Chris still manages to make wine in Brouilly every year at Chateau du Pavé, affectionately known as the Chairman's plonk!
CPW are able to supply a complete solution to trade customers including but not confined to the production of fully updateable wine lists in monochrome or colour, regular weekly deliveries, supplier supported in-house functions, staff wine appreciation and training sessions, sale or return for specific functions together with glass loan.
